To provide a gas pump making stable power generation possible by efficiently supplying gas of a flow rate of small pulsation in a fuel cell system.
Opposite direction magnetic force alternately acts to a permanent magnet 28 by an electromagnet 29 to reciprocate a driving rod 27, a moving body 25 fixed to both ends of the driving rod is moved in front and the rear to alternately increase and decrease the volume of a pair of pump chambers 24. When the volume of one pump chamber is increased and gas flows in the pump chamber through an admission valve from a suction passage, the volume of the other pump chamber is decreased, gas is discharged to a discharge passage 36, through a delivery valve 33, and since this action is continuously repeated, gas is continuously supplied from a pair of pump chambers to the discharge passage, and joined in the discharge passage to relieve flow rate variation.
